 APPENDIX A — MODEL NUMBER NOMENCLATURE
Fig. A — Model Number Nomenclature
Model Series - WeatherMaker
®
FC — Standard Efficiency (EcoBlue™ Technology)
Unit Heat Type
48 — Gas Heat Packaged Rooftop
Cooling Tons
08 = 7.5 tons
09 = 8.5 tons
12 = 10 tons
14 = 12.5 tons
16 = 15 tons
Heat Options
D =  Low Heat
E = Medium Heat
F = High Heat
S  =  Low Heat with Stainless Steel Exchanger
R  =  Medium Heat with Stainless Steel Exchanger
T  =  High Heat with Stainless Steel Exchanger     
Sensor Options
A =  None
B =  RA Smoke Detector
C =  SA Smoke Detector
D =  RA + SA Smoke Detector
E =  CO
2
F  =  RA Smoke Detector and CO
2
G =  SA Smoke Detector and CO
2
H =  RA + SA Smoke Detector and CO
2
J  =  Condensate Overflow Switch
K =  Condensate Overflow Switch + RA Smoke Detectors
L  =  Condensate Overflow Switch + RA and SA Smoke Detectors
M =  Condensate Overflow Switch + SA Smoke Detector 
N =  Condensate Overflow Switch + CO
2
P =  Condensate Overflow Switch + RA Smoke Detector and CO
2
Q =  Condensate Overflow Switch + SA Smoke Detector and CO
2
R =  Condensate Overflow Switch + RA and SA Smoke Detector and CO
2
Indoor Fan Options
2  =  Standard/Medium Static Option
3  =  High Static Option
5  =  Standard/Medium Static Option and Filter Status Switch
6  =  High Static Option and Filter Status Switch
Refrig. Systems Options
M =  Two-Stage Cooling/One-Circuit Models
N =  Two-Stage Cooling/One-Circuit Models with 
 Humidi-MiZer
® 
System
Coil Options – RTPF (Outdoor – Indoor – Hail Guard)
A =  Al/Cu – Al/Cu
B =  Precoat Al/Cu – Al/Cu
C =  E-coat Al/Cu – Al/Cu
D =  E-coat Al/Cu – E-coat Al/Cu
E =  Cu/Cu – Al/Cu
F  =  Cu/Cu – Cu/Cu
M =  Al/Cu – Al/Cu – Louvered Hail Guard
N =  Precoat Al/Cu – Al/Cu – Louvered Hail Guard
P =  E-coat Al/Cu – Al/Cu – Louvered Hail Guard
Q =  E-coat Al/Cu – E-coat Al/Cu – Louvered Hail Guard
R =  Cu/Cu – Al/Cu – Louvered Hail Guard
S =  Cu/Cu – Cu/Cu – Louvered Hail Guard
Voltage
1 = 575-3-60
5 = 208/230-3-60
6 = 460-3-60
Design Revision
- = Factory Design Revision 
Base Unit Controls
3 = SystemVu™ Controller
8  =  Electromechanical Controls — can be used with POL224
    EconomizerONE (With Fault Detection and Diagnostic)
Intake / Exhaust Options
A =  None
B =  Temperature Economizer with Barometric Relief
F  =  Enthalpy Economizer with Barometric Relief 
U =  Temperature Ultra Low Leak Economizer 
    with Barometric Relief
W =  Enthalpy Ultra Low Leak Economizer 
    with Barometric Relief
Service Options
0 = None
1  =  Unpowered Convenience Outlet
2  =  Powered Convenience Outlet
3  =  Hinged Access Panels
4  =  Hinged Access Panels and
    Unpowered Convenience Outlet
5  =  Hinged Access Panels and
    Powered Convenience Outlet
6  =  4" MERV 13 High Efficiency Filter Track
7  =  Unpowered Convenience Outlet and 4" MERV 13
    High Efficiency Filter Track
8  =  Powered Convenience Outlet and 4" MERV 13
    High Efficiency Filter Track
9  =  Hinged Access Panels and 4" MERV 13 High  
 Efficiency Filter Track 
A =  Hinged Access Panels, Unpowered Convenience 
    Outlet and 4" MERV 13 High Efficiency Filter Track
B =  Hinged Access Panels, Powered Convenience 
    Outlet and 4" MERV 13 High Efficiency Filter Track 
Packaging Compliance
0 = Standard
1 = LTL
Electrical Options 
A = None 
C =  Non-Fused Disconnect
D =  Thru-The-Base Connections
F  =  Non-Fused Disconnect and
  Thru-The-Base Connections
N =  Phase Monitor/Protection
Q =  Phase Monitor/Protection 
  and Non-Fused Disconnect
R =  Phase Monitor/Protection 
  and Thru-The-Base Connections
T  =  Phase Monitor/Protection with Non-Fused 
    Disconnect and Thru-The-Base Connections
1  =  High SCCR (Short Circuit Current Rating) 
  Protection
2  =  High SCCR Protection and Thru-The-Base 
  Connections
